Back to the universality of the billiard ball model. (English) Zbl 1007.68124
Summary: A full construction of the universality of the billiard ball model, a lattice gas model introduced by Margolus in 84 is provided. The BBM is a reversible two-dimensional block cellular automaton with two states. Fredkin’s gate and reversible logic can be emulated inside the billiard ball model. They are use to embed two-counters automata, a model universal for computation.
In the one-dimensional case, there exists a universal block cellular automaton with 11 states.
